
Jill Craybas: Sharapova shriek “is too much”
Maria Sharapova’s grunting became louder of the years and is now too much, according to ѿý 5 live tennis summariser Jill Craybas. American Craybas faced Sharapova in the 2007 French Open.
“It’s weird too, because when I played her I felt like the shrieking…I was waiting for the ball to come really, really fast at me," Craybas said.
“Because it was such a high shriek, my expectation was already to move backward, and then all of a sudden I wasn’t even at the ball.
"You’re expecting this ball to come so hard.
“I think it’s a little bit deceiving if you haven’t played her before, and I think it can throw you off a little bit at the beginning.”
